Output 7558cc26cb2b99349422265b824d272c8deaa0ba5f1a4341475a5304f1589e33:1

value
3570638
script pubkey
OP_0 OP_PUSHBYTES_20 658076911fd52deb186ec22fb5e4cfb47f774e6c
address
bc1qvkq8dygl65k7kxrwcghmtex0k3lhwnnv46qjpv
transaction
7558cc26cb2b99349422265b824d272c8deaa0ba5f1a4341475a5304f1589e33
confirmations
136202
spent
true